First off, let’s talk about what a hybrid sauna is. A hybrid sauna combines the best of both worlds – it uses both infrared and traditional steam heat. Infrared heat penetrates the body more deeply, warming you from the inside out, while steam heat creates a moist, warm environment. This combination can offer a unique and powerful experience for your body.

One of the main benefits of using a hybrid sauna for neck pain is the heat. Heat therapy has been used for centuries to relieve pain and promote healing. When you’re in a hybrid sauna, the heat helps to increase blood flow to the affected area. In the case of neck pain, improved blood circulation means more oxygen and nutrients are delivered to the muscles and tissues in your neck. This can help to reduce inflammation, which is often a major cause of pain.
The infrared heat in a hybrid sauna is particularly effective. It can reach deep into the muscles, joints, and even the bones in your neck. This deep – reaching heat can help to relax tight muscles. When your neck muscles are tight, they can put a lot of pressure on the nerves, causing pain. By relaxing these muscles, the pressure on the nerves is reduced, and the pain can start to ease up.
The steam in a hybrid sauna also has its own set of benefits. The moist heat from the steam can help to soothe the skin and the underlying tissues in your neck. It can also make your muscles more pliable, which means they’re less likely to spasm or stay in a tight state. Another aspect to consider is stress relief. Stress is a big contributor to neck pain. When you’re stressed, your muscles tend to tense up, especially in the neck and shoulders. Spending time in a hybrid sauna can be a great way to relax and unwind. The warm, soothing environment helps to trigger the release of endorphins, which are your body’s natural painkillers and mood boosters. When you’re feeling more relaxed, your neck muscles are more likely to loosen up, and the pain can start to fade.

Now, I know what you’re thinking. "This all sounds great, but are there any risks?" Well, as with anything, there are a few things to keep in mind. First of all, it’s important not to stay in the sauna for too long. Overexposure to heat can lead to dehydration, dizziness, and in some cases, heatstroke. It’s a good idea to start with shorter sessions, maybe around 10 – 15 minutes, and gradually increase the time as your body gets used to it.
Also, if you have any underlying health conditions, like high blood pressure, heart problems, or skin conditions, it’s a good idea to talk to your doctor before using a hybrid sauna. They can give you personalized advice based on your specific situation.
